- Self-certification form and W-9 Terms & Conditions Contains Scope of Work To All Interested Contractors: This is a subcontracting opportunity with Management & Training Corporation (MTC), operator of the Hawaii Job Corps Center for the U.S. Department of Labor. MTC is requesting bids to provide Temporary Personnel Services. Please provide a price quote the following Scope of Work: • Temporary Accounting Clerk: 1) Duties: • Double-check all AP files for: signatures, amounts, and receiving log • Alpha timecards and enter into Excel spreadsheet • Double-check timecards for signatures • Double-check all corporate P-card packets for: signatures, receipts, and receiving logs • Scan journal entries and P-card packets • Box files for storage • Staff petty cash and receipts • Double-check all employee receivable files for: signatures, amounts, and receiving logs • Organize meal tickets and log • Miscellaneous tasks as assigned 2) Total Hours: 20 hours/week. Flexible work schedule, pending MTC/HJCC approval 3) Minimum Qualifications: • High school diploma, GED, or equivalent • Two years related experience • Excellent written and verbal communication skills • Computer proficiency 4) Must be able to start work immediately Services are to be performed at: Hawaii Job Corps Center 41-467 Hihimanu Street Waimanalo, HI 96795 BIDS MUST BE RECEIVED NO LATER THAN 4:00 PM (HAWAII ST) ON 12/19/2014 VIA EMAIL (PREFERRED) OR DELIVERED TO THE HAWAII JOB CORPS CENTER. North American Industry Classification System (NAICS): Bidder must self-certify under the following NAICS code (NAICS codes can be found at http://www.census.gov/eos/www/naics/): 561320 (Temporary Help Services) Insurance: Contractor shall provide and maintain and cause its subcontractors to provide and maintain the insurance coverage identified in the Terms and Conditions until obligations under this contract are satisfied. For general liability, Contractor shall ensure the insurance policy names MTC as additional insured, as their interests may appear. If the insurance carrier will not add MTC as an additional insured, Contractor shall provide a letter from the carrier stating why this cannot be done. Failure to procure and maintain the required insurance and provide proof thereof, in the form of an appropriately executed certificate of insurance prior to the effective date of this contract or within thirty (30) days following the commencement of a new policy period, shall constitute a material breach of the contract. Such certificate shall contain provisions that coverage afforded under the policies shall not be canceled, terminated, or materially altered without at least thirty (30) days prior written notice to the other party. Contractor shall obtain the required insurance from a provider that is rated A- or better by A.M. Best or as acceptable by MTC. Service Contract Act (SCA): This service is subject to the provisions of the Service Contract Act (SCA) of 1965, as amended (see FAR 52.222-41). Subcontractors must comply with WD# 2005-2153 (Rev 15) dated 06/13/2011. If this subcontract includes option year(s) and/or an extension, the subcontractor shall be notified if the referenced WD# is revised by the Department of Labor. Wage determinations can be found at http://www.wdol.gov. The subcontractor is required to post a notice of the compensation required (including, for service contracts, any applicable wage determination) in a prominent and accessible location at the worksite where it may be seen by all employees performing on the contract. The poster "Notice to Employees Working on Government Contracts" (WH Publication 1313) is available at: http://www.dol.gov/whd/regs/compliance/posters/sca.htm.
